    Darth names were chosen to force the sith lord to forget his or her former life and become more tuned to the darkside. The Darth names were chosen based on the character as well. Darth Vader originally came from the word Invader. Sidious (Emperor) = Insidious, Tyranus (Dooku) = Tyrant, Plagueis (Emperor's Master) = Plague, etc
